Horrifying True Crime Case #7: Donald Collins
Robbie Middleton, on his eighth birthday in 1998, was tied to a tree, doused in gasoline, and set on fire. Twelve years later, he eventually succumbed to his extensive injuries, but not before finally naming his attacker. It was a boy who had sexually assaulted him two weeks before setting him alight.
The most frustrating cases of horrific crime or murder are the ones where the victim never receives justice or they have to live a life of suffering without ever seeing their tormentor receive their just deserts. This case was undeniably frustrating for me to research, not only because the victim of this crime was only eight, but because he survived with devastating injuries (both mental and physical) for years. He eventually succumbed to his horrific injuries - burns to 99% of his body - 13 years after he was savagely attacked. This is the story of the murder of Robbie Middleton and the events that led to the eventual capture of his killer, Don Collins.
It was a sweltering hot day in Splendora, Texas on the 28th of June, 1998. It was also the birthday of little Robbie Middleton, who woke up excited about turning eight and was looking forward to buying new things with his birthday money.
He bought fireworks and planned on walking through the woods behind his house which connected the Crossno neighbourhood. This is where his friend lived and Robbie was going to set up a tent in his backyard (one of his birthday gifts) and have his friend camp out with him. His mother pitched the tent up for him that day, recalling that, âIt was really, truly one of the happiest days of his life. He just really loved his birthdays.â
On this scorching afternoon, which should have been a day of laughter and celebration, Robbie was horrendously attacked in the woods as he walked to his friendâs home. He was bound by rope to a tree before being drenched in gasoline and set on fire. When the rope burned through, Robbie was free to fall from the tree. It was then he bravely managed to get his way home in a cloud of burning flames, collapsing in the street. His mother Colleen would be the one to discover her son, burnt, blistered and barely clinging to life.
Straight away, Robbie was dashed to the hospital. Heâd suffered third-degree burns to 99% of his tiny frame. Only one part of his body had remained untouched - the soles of his feet. His parents were devastated to be told that he wouldnât survive. But by some miracle, he did.
After the attack, Robbie named his attacker as 13-year-old Donald Collins. Donald was known as a local sexual predator, despite his young age. He lived near the Middleton family and Colleen had often warned young Robbie not to go near Donald. She told her son to run away if he was ever playing alone and saw the dangerous teenager nearby. Donald was arrested for the horrific attack and would go on to spend several months in juvenile detention.
